Solution for 6x^2-11xy-2y^2=0 equation:


Simplifying
6x2 + -11xy + -2y2 = 0

Reorder the terms:
-11xy + 6x2 + -2y2 = 0

Solving
-11xy + 6x2 + -2y2 = 0

Solving for variable 'x'.

Factor a trinomial.
(x + -2y)(6x + y) = 0

Subproblem 1

Set the factor '(x + -2y)'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ying x + -2y = 0 Solving x + -2y = 0 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'2y' to each side of the equation. x + -2y + 2y = 0 + 2y Combine like terms: -2y + 2y = 0 x + 0 = 0 + 2y x = 0 + 2y Remove the zero: x = 2y Simplifying x = 2y

Subproblem 2

Set the factor '(6x + y)'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ying 6x + y = 0 Solving 6x + y = 0 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'-1y' to each side of the equation. 6x + y + -1y = 0 + -1y Combine like terms: y + -1y = 0 6x + 0 = 0 + -1y 6x = 0 + -1y Remove the zero: 6x = -1y Divide each side by '6'. x = -0.1666666667y Simplifying x = -0.1666666667y

Solution

x = {2y, -0.1666666667y}
